Grim Pickings

Every winter, the Tender family make a pilgrimage to the orchard of elderly Aunt Alice (Phyllis Burford) for the apple harvest.

Dinner is interrupted by the arrival of Damian Treloar (Brian Vriends), the recently divorced ex-husband of Betsy's daughter Anna (Eva Hamburg).

Wily and unorthodox Inspector Toby (Max Cullen) and his bewildered new assistant Detective Constable McClinchy (Tony Harvey) arrive to investigate.

The suspects include Anna; Aunt Alice; Betsy; her meek husband Wilf (Neil Fitzpatrick); their loyal son Chris (Scott Higgins) and his wife, nurse Susie (Rosey Jones), who feels oppressed by the family; Chris' longtime friend Nick, a jealous academic specialising in psychology (Stuart McCreery) and his de facto partner, Jill (Helen O'Connor), an editor who was recently working on a book with Damian; and a single mother who lives across the street, Theresa (Lynda Gibson).

Also in attendance are another couple who are friends of the family, Kate (Catherine Wilkin) and Jeremy (David Cameron) and their young daughter Zoe (Caroline Winnall).
